EFFECTIVENESS OF MGNREGA IN MYSORE DIVISION OF KARNATAKA: A COMPARATIVE ANALYSIS

View through CrossRef
Under MGNREGA the government of India, since 2005 has been implemented varieties of programmes to provide employment and improve the living standards of rural people. It has been also understood by many studies that effective implementation of MGNREGA is one of the conditions for success of MGNREGA. Given this background in the present paper an attempt has been made to analyze the effectiveness of the programme at the point of implementation. The present paper has used secondary cross section data collected from website of Ministry of Rural Development for the year 2024. The one sample t-test used for mean comparison of ratios. It is found from the study that there is no significant difference between applied for job cards and job cards issued. Accordingly, there is effectiveness in issue of job cards in Mysore division. The ratio of active job cards and registered cards is very less. The ratio of active workers and registered cards is also less. At the same time, active job cards are less compared to active workers. Hence, there is a misuse of programme in the stage of implementation of the programme. The active job cards should be equal to active number of workers. Therefore, there is a need to effectively implement the programme.
